After 2 years building, I don’t buy “problem first” in crypto. Crypto winners were/are/will be solution first primitives.
I’m posting a screenshot of the top 15 tokens by market cap.
Honest question: how many of these began with a tidy problem → solution slide?
What I keep seeing (and living) is this loop:
Primitive → Toy → Wedge → Ecosystem → “Obvious problem” (in hindsight)
You ship a new capability. A tiny toy makes the new physics legible, a wedge channels usage, and only then does the “problem” crystallize into something buyers can name and budget.
That’s the bet I've made with Exchequer, been heads down for 2 years, testnet goes live soon.
Hell, go beyond the top 20, look at the top 100. How many truly started lean startup style?
